SEC. l SENSE OF SENATE
(a) FINDINGS.—The Senate makes the following
findings:
(1) The men and women of the United
States Armed Forces and our veterans deserve
to be supported, honored, and defended
when their patriotism is attacked;
(2) In 2002, a Senator from Georgia who is
a Vietnam veteran, triple amputee, and the
recipient of a Silver Star and Bronze Star,
had his courage and patriotism attacked in
an advertisement in which he was visually
linked to Osama bin Laden and Saddam Hussein;
(3) This attack was aptly described by a
Senator and Vietnam veteran as ‘‘reprehensible’’;
(4) In 2004, a Senator from Massachusetts
who is a Vietnam veteran and the recipient
of a Silver Star, Bronze Star with Combat V,
and three Purple Hearts, was personally attacked
and accused of dishonoring his country;
(5) This attack was aptly described by a
Senator and Vietnam veteran as ‘‘dishonest
and dishonorable.’’
(6) On September 10, 2007, an advertisement
in the New York Times was an unwarranted
personal attack on General Petraeus, who is
honorably leading our Armed Forces in Iraq
and carrying out the mission assigned to him
by the President of the United States; and
(7) Such personal attacks on those with
distinguished military service to our nation
have become all too frequent.
(b) SENSE OF SENATE.—It is the sense of the
Senate—
(1) to reaffirm its strong support for all of
the men and women of the United States
Armed Forces; and
(2) to strongly condemn all attacks on the
honor, integrity, and patriotism of any individual
who is serving or has served honorably
in the United States Armed Forces, by
any person or organization.
